Synthesis and in vitro biological evaluation of aryl boronic acids as potential inhibitors of factor XIa. Bioorg.Med.Chem.Lett., 16:5022-5027, 2006 Cited by PubMed Abstract: A series of functionalized aryl boronic acids were synthesized and evaluated as potential inhibitors of factor XIa. Crystal structures of the protein-inhibitor complexes led to the design and synthesis of second generation compounds showing single digit micromolar inhibition against FXIa and selectivity against thrombin, trypsin, and FXa.
